Job summary
We are seeking an enthusiastic and experienced Senior Patient Services Advisor to provide operational supervision and support to our Patient Services team.
This role acts as the first point of escalation for Patient Service Advisors, helping to ensure the smooth running of reception and telephony services while maintaining high standards of patient care and customer service. The successful candidate will coach and support colleagues, assist in service improvement initiatives, and work closely with the Patient Services Team Lead and management team to ensure an efficient and patient-focused service.
Main duties of the job
Deliver exceptional customer service and provide support to patients both face-to-face and over the telephone. Act as the first point of escalation for Patient Service Advisors and help resolve day-to-day operational issues. Support the management of patient concerns and complaints, resolving low-level issues where appropriate. Monitor telephone queues and waiting times, escalating capacity concerns promptly. Coach, mentor and support Patient Service Advisors in their daily duties. Assist with the induction and training of new team members. Promote best practice and identify learning and development needs within the team. Support staff wellbeing and contribute to a positive and professional working environment. Help maintain reception standards, patient information displays, and navigation guides. Support clinical rota coordination and provide cover during periods of annual leave or absence. Identify opportunities to improve patient access, workflow efficiencies and service delivery. Liaise effectively with clinicians, colleagues, patients and external organisations
About us
Lakeside Healthcare is changing the face of primary care provision in England. We are bold, ambitious and determined to thrive in challenging times. As the largest true NHS partnership, we operate across multiple sites within Northamptonshire, Lincolnshire and Cambridgeshire, providing healthcare services to more than 170,000 patients. Joining our team is an opportunity to help shape the future of primary care while making a positive difference to our patients and communities.
About the Practice/Department/Team
Lakeside Healthcare Group Stamford is a forward thinking, progressive organisation offering primary care services to the people of Stamford and surrounding villages. We are a large practice with a population of over 28,000 patients. We are a great team and welcome the challenges that a busy practice brings.
